wupengfei 2 năm trước cách đây
mục cha
commit
b2750f4dba

+ 5 - 5
.idea/workspace.xml

@@ -2,9 +2,9 @@
 <project version="4">
   <component name="ChangeListManager">
     <list default="true" id="1a36929e-c054-4875-a943-593a74e55fa4" name="Default Changelist" comment="">
+      <change afterPath="$PROJECT_DIR$/application/common/model/Company.php" afterDir="false" />
       <change beforePath="$PROJECT_DIR$/.idea/workspace.xml" beforeDir="false" afterPath="$PROJECT_DIR$/.idea/workspace.xml" afterDir="false" />
-      <change beforePath="$PROJECT_DIR$/application/operate/view/company/form.html" beforeDir="false" afterPath="$PROJECT_DIR$/application/operate/view/company/form.html" afterDir="false" />
-      <change beforePath="$PROJECT_DIR$/application/operate/view/company/index.html" beforeDir="false" afterPath="$PROJECT_DIR$/application/operate/view/company/index.html" afterDir="false" />
+      <change beforePath="$PROJECT_DIR$/application/common/model/Supplier.php" beforeDir="false" afterPath="$PROJECT_DIR$/application/common/model/Supplier.php" afterDir="false" />
     </list>
     <option name="SHOW_DIALOG" value="false" />
     <option name="HIGHLIGHT_CONFLICTS" value="true" />
@@ -133,7 +133,7 @@
     <property name="ASKED_ADD_EXTERNAL_FILES" value="true" />
     <property name="RunOnceActivity.ShowReadmeOnStart" value="true" />
     <property name="WebServerToolWindowFactoryState" value="false" />
-    <property name="last_opened_file_path" value="$PROJECT_DIR$/application/operate/controller" />
+    <property name="last_opened_file_path" value="$PROJECT_DIR$/application/common/model" />
     <property name="node.js.detected.package.eslint" value="true" />
     <property name="node.js.detected.package.tslint" value="true" />
     <property name="node.js.path.for.package.eslint" value="project" />
@@ -145,11 +145,11 @@
   </component>
   <component name="RecentsManager">
     <key name="CopyFile.RECENT_KEYS">
+      <recent name="D:\zs\gaoyixia\application\common\model" />
       <recent name="D:\zs\gaoyixia\application\operate\controller" />
       <recent name="D:\zs\gaoyixia\application\operate\view" />
       <recent name="D:\zs\gaoyixia\application\operate\view\supplier_classify" />
       <recent name="D:\zs\gaoyixia\vendor" />
-      <recent name="D:\zs\gaoyixia\public\static\plugs" />
     </key>
     <key name="MoveFile.RECENT_KEYS">
       <recent name="D:\zs\gaoyixia\public\wx_cert" />
@@ -290,7 +290,7 @@
       <workItem from="1681174490906" duration="23334000" />
       <workItem from="1681260946292" duration="27381000" />
       <workItem from="1681348081818" duration="22448000" />
-      <workItem from="1681434523223" duration="1635000" />
+      <workItem from="1681434523223" duration="2406000" />
     </task>
     <servers />
   </component>

+ 18 - 0
application/common/model/Company.php

@@ -0,0 +1,18 @@
+<?php
+namespace app\common\model;
+use think\Model;
+// 供应商公司
+class Company extends Model
+{
+    public function goodsList(){
+        return $this->hasMany('SupplierGoods','company_id')
+            ->where('is_deleted',0)->where('release_time','< time',date("Y-m-d H:i:s"))
+            ->field('id,supplier_id,name,cover,read_num,create_at');
+    }
+
+    // 获取公司名称
+    public static function getCompanyName($is_all = 0)
+    {
+        return self::when($is_all,function ($query)use ($is_all){if(!$is_all)return $query->where('status',1)->where('is_deleted',0);})->column('title','id');
+    }
+}

+ 6 - 0
application/common/model/Supplier.php

@@ -10,4 +10,10 @@ class Supplier extends Model
             ->field('id,supplier_id,name,cover,read_num,create_at');
 
     }
+
+    // 获取供应商名称
+    public static function getSupplierName($is_all = 0)
+    {
+        return self::when($is_all,function ($query)use ($is_all){if(!$is_all)return $query->where('status',1)->where('is_deleted',0);})->column('title','id');
+    }
 }